Wow! Got out in the nick of time!
We went to a new water park that opened inside a resort in NH for a mini vacation. We stayed for two days and as we were checking out on the third, the resort received a cease and desist order from the courts. Turns out they were never suppose to open the water park because they didn't have approval for a pad that a heating unit sits on. It seems like it was a big battle between the resort and the town flexing its muscles. Anyway--I'm glad that we were checking out and not in yesterday. Oh! and we got a $50 refund for not being able to use the park yesterday before check out (we weren't going to, anyway).
